Sulphate of Potash (SOP) Market Overview
The global Sulphate of Potash (SOP) Market size estimated at USD 4975.85 million in 2026 and is projected to reach USD 6873.16 million by 2035, growing at a CAGR of 3.65% from 2026 to 2035.
The Sulphate of Potash (SOP) Market is a specialized segment of the global potash fertilizer industry, primarily serving chloride-sensitive crops such as fruits, vegetables, nuts, tobacco, and tea. SOP contains approximately 50% potassium oxide (K₂O) and 18% sulfur, making it a preferred fertilizer for high-value crops. Global SOP consumption exceeded 8 million metric tons in 2024, with agricultural applications accounting for more than 92% of total demand. SOP production is concentrated in China, Europe, Chile, and North America. Increasing cultivation of horticultural crops, which occupies more than 340 million hectares worldwide, continues to strengthen SOP demand across major agricultural economies.
The United States represents a significant SOP consumer, supported by over 40 million hectares dedicated to specialty crops, fruits, vegetables, nuts, and horticultural products. California alone accounts for more than 30% of U.S. fruit and nut production, creating substantial SOP demand. Domestic SOP consumption exceeded 650 thousand metric tons in 2024. More than 78% of specialty crop growers prefer chloride-free fertilizers for premium crop production. Irrigated farmland covering approximately 22 million hectares across the country supports fertilizer-intensive cultivation. The United States also imports substantial SOP volumes to meet agricultural requirements, particularly for almonds, grapes, citrus fruits, potatoes, and vegetable farming operations.

Sulphate of Potash (SOP) Market Dynamics
DRIVER
Rising demand for chloride-sensitive crops
The increasing cultivation of chloride-sensitive crops remains the primary growth driver for the Sulphate of Potash (SOP) Market. Global fruit production exceeds 920 million metric tons annually, while vegetable production surpasses 1.2 billion metric tons. More than 67% of SOP demand originates from specialty crops requiring chloride-free nutrition. Potassium deficiency affects approximately 30% of agricultural soils globally, while sulfur deficiency impacts nearly 41% of cultivated land.
SOP supplies both nutrients simultaneously through its composition of approximately 50% potassium oxide and 18% sulfur. Rising consumer demand for high-quality fruits, nuts, vegetables, and export-oriented crops is encouraging farmers to adopt premium fertilizers. Precision farming technologies are now utilized on more than 31% of commercial farms, improving nutrient management efficiency and increasing SOP application rates.RESTRAINT
High production and procurement costs
The Sulphate of Potash (SOP) Market faces challenges due to higher production costs compared to conventional potash fertilizers. SOP manufacturing costs remain approximately 36% higher because of additional processing requirements and limited natural resources. Transportation expenses contribute nearly 14% of total supply chain costs, while energy expenses account for approximately 28% of production expenditures.
More than 45% of countries rely on imported SOP supplies, exposing markets to logistical disruptions. Raw material availability influences approximately 22% of production operations globally. Farmers cultivating lower-value crops often prefer less expensive alternatives, limiting broader SOP adoption. These cost pressures affect purchasing decisions, particularly in developing agricultural economies where fertilizer affordability remains a critical consideration.OPPORTUNITY

By Type
Standard SOP
Standard SOP accounts for approximately 31% of the Sulphate of Potash (SOP) Market. This product type is widely used in conventional agricultural applications where immediate nutrient availability is required. Standard SOP contains approximately 50% potassium oxide and 18% sulfur, making it suitable for fruits, vegetables, tobacco, and tea cultivation. More than 45% of small and medium-sized farms utilize standard SOP due to its cost-effectiveness and established application methods.
The product is commonly applied through broadcasting and soil incorporation techniques. Agricultural regions experiencing sulfur deficiencies exceeding 41% demonstrate strong demand for standard SOP products. Consistent nutrient delivery and broad crop compatibility continue supporting market adoption across major agricultural economies.
Granular SOP
Granular SOP holds the largest market share at approximately 51% of total consumption. The product offers superior handling, storage, transportation, and application characteristics compared to other formulations. More than 62% of commercial horticultural farms prefer granular SOP due to its uniform particle size and controlled nutrient distribution. Granular fertilizers reduce dust formation by approximately 17% during application and improve nutrient placement efficiency.
Large-scale agricultural operations covering more than 100 hectares frequently utilize granular SOP because of compatibility with mechanized spreading equipment. Potatoes, citrus fruits, almonds, grapes, and vegetables represent major crop categories utilizing granular SOP. Expansion of commercial farming operations and precision nutrient management practices continues supporting segment growth globally.Soluble SOP
Soluble SOP represents approximately 18% of the Sulphate of Potash (SOP) Market and is experiencing increasing adoption within precision agriculture systems. This product type dissolves rapidly in irrigation water, making it highly suitable for fertigation and greenhouse cultivation. Greenhouse farming exceeds 520 thousand hectares globally and relies heavily on water-soluble nutrient formulations.
More than 38% of intensive horticultural operations utilize fertigation technologies requiring highly soluble fertilizers. Soluble SOP improves nutrient uptake efficiency by approximately 24% compared to conventional application methods. Specialty crops such as berries, greenhouse vegetables, ornamental plants, and export-oriented fruits represent key application areas. Growing investment in protected cultivation continues driving demand for soluble SOP products.

Industrial
Industrial applications account for approximately 8% of the Sulphate of Potash (SOP) Market. Industrial SOP is used in specialty chemicals, glass manufacturing, pharmaceuticals, dyes, and laboratory applications. Approximately 22% of industrial consumption originates from specialty chemical production. Glass manufacturing contributes nearly 19% of industrial demand, while pharmaceutical processing accounts for 11%.
Industrial-grade SOP requires high purity levels exceeding 98% for many applications. Demand remains concentrated in developed manufacturing economies with advanced industrial infrastructure. Increasing production of specialty chemicals and industrial processing materials continues supporting steady growth within this segment. High-purity formulations and strict quality specifications remain important factors influencing industrial SOP utilization.
